Shoreditch Trust supports and serves the Hackney community. They have transformed WaterHouse, a social enterprise training restaurant, into an emergency food hub delivering 200 fully prepared meals every week, to people who cannot cook at home, including stroke survivors who are unable to prepare food, pregnant women and new mums in hostels, families with children, older people without family, people returning home from hospital and people in emergency accommodation.This fundraising page is to help feed families and people in Hackney.
